Privacy
Masthead is built around local-first collection and indexing. The boundary depends on the sources, enrichment provider, and connected agents you configure.
Operating modes
Session records stay on the machine when every configured part is local.
Only enrichment requests you configure are sent to the provider you choose.
MCP retrieval uses the local session library, then shares selected context with the agent you choose.
Boundary note
Masthead can keep storage and indexing on your machine. If you configure a hosted model provider or connect an agent that receives retrieved context, those configured systems may receive the selected data needed for that operation.
